Implants are loaded with saline, silicone material or cohesive gel product. Silicone and also natural gel implants are currently loaded when they are placed, but saline implants are not; the vacant coverings are positioned and afterwards filled up to the desired capacity. Implants come in round or teardrop shapes as well as a selection of sizes. Round implants have a similar form on the leading and also bottom, whereas teardrop shapes have a mild downward slope as well as even more forecast under
Implants are placed before the breast muscle, behind it or partly behind it. Positioning implants behind the chest muscle mass provides much more insurance coverage in women with very little all-natural breast cells, yet calls for a longer recovery. Putting implants before the upper body muscle mass offers much less protection however a quicker recovery.
Implants are inserted through cuts around the side of the areola (dark skin bordering the nipple area), in the breast fold or the armpit. The cut pattern typically depends on the type of dental implant being positioned, your composition as well as other factors.
